Linux数据库部署与服务器环境极速搭建全攻略,旨在为开发者和系统管理员提供一套高效、可靠的配置方法。选择合适的Linux发行版是第一步,常见的有Ubuntu、CentOS和Debian,它们各有特点,适合不同场景。
安装Linux系统后,需确保系统更新至最新版本,这可以通过运行apt update或yum update等命令实现。同时,安装必要的开发工具和依赖库,如gcc、make和libssl等,为后续操作做好准备。

AI辅助生成图,仅供参考
数据库的选择应根据实际需求而定,MySQL、PostgreSQL和MariaDB都是常见选项。以MySQL为例,可通过官方仓库或apt/yum包管理器快速安装,配置文件通常位于/etc/mysql/my.cnf中,需根据性能和安全要求进行调整。
服务器环境的搭建包括Web服务器(如Nginx或Apache)、应用服务器(如Tomcat或Node.js)以及反向代理配置。使用脚本自动化部署可显著提升效率,例如通过Ansible或Shell脚本完成一键安装。
网络和防火墙设置同样关键,需开放相应端口并配置iptables或firewalld规则,确保服务正常访问的同时提升安全性。定期备份数据和日志文件,有助于应对意外情况。
•测试所有服务是否正常运行,可通过curl、telnet或专用工具验证端口和功能。整个过程遵循最佳实践,确保部署稳定、可扩展,并易于维护。